Through AR technology, technicians can overlay digital information onto physical equipment, allowing for a more intuitive and efficient troubleshooting process.


One key advantage of using augmented reality in remote equipment troubleshooting is the ability to access expert knowledge and guidance from anywhere in the world. By leveraging AR applications, technicians can collaborate with off-site experts who can remotely view the equipment in real-time and provide step-by-step instructions for diagnosing and resolving issues. This not only enhances the efficiency of troubleshooting processes but also ensures that the most accurate and up-to-date information is readily available to technicians in the field.

One of the significant benefits of using augmented reality for remote equipment troubleshooting is the reduction in downtime. With AR technology, technicians can quickly identify and resolve issues without having to wait for on-site experts or supervisors to arrive. This not only minimizes operational disruptions but also increases overall productivity by streamlining the troubleshooting process.

Additionally, augmented reality allows for improved training opportunities for technicians. By providing interactive and immersive experiences, AR applications enable technicians to learn new skills and techniques in a hands-on manner. This leads to faster skill development and increased proficiency in diagnosing and resolving equipment issues, ultimately enhancing the quality of service provided to customers.
